In dynamic combinatorial
libraries, molecules react with each other
reversibly to form intricate networks under thermodynamic control.
In biological systems, chemical reaction networks operate under kinetic
control by the transduction of chemical energy. We thus introduced
the notion of energy transduction, via chemical reaction cycles, to
a dynamic combinatorial library. In the library, monomers can be oligomerized,
oligomers can be deoligomerized, and oligomers can recombine. Interestingly,
we found that the dynamics of the library’s components were
dominated by transacylation, which is an equilibrium reaction. In
contrast, the library’s dynamics were dictated by fuel-driven
activation, which is a nonequilibrium reaction. Finally, we found
that self-assembly can play a large role in affecting the reaction’s
kinetics via feedback mechanisms. The interplay of the simultaneously
operating reactions and feedback mechanisms can result in hysteresis
effects in which the outcome of the competition for fuel depends on
events that occurred in the past. In future work, we envision diversifying
the library by modifying building blocks with catalytically active
motifs and information-containing monomers.
